编程编码邮件概述_选择合适的编程语言非常重要_在编程的时候你得用这些协议来告诉电脑怎么发送和接收邮件
编程编码邮件概述
编程编码邮件,就是用编程的方式来写、发、收和管理邮件。这听起来可能有点复杂,但其实就像用电脑写一封普通的邮件一样,只不过是通过代码来实现的。
邮件编程的基础
你得知道邮件是怎么发的和收的。邮件的传输主要靠邮件服务器和几种协议,比如SMTP用来发送邮件,IMAP和POP3用来接收邮件。在编程的时候,你得用这些协议来告诉电脑怎么发送和接收邮件。
选择合适的编程语言
选择合适的编程语言非常重要,Python、Java、PHP等语言都有自己的邮件处理库。比如Python就有smtplib和email库,可以用来发送邮件和创建邮件内容。
编程语言 | 邮件处理库 |
---|---|
Python | smtplib, email |
Java | JavaMail API |
PHP | PHPMailer |
编写邮件发送脚本
写邮件发送脚本的时候,你要做几个事情:配置邮件服务器、设置收件人地址、写邮件内容。脚本要和邮件服务器连接,然后发送邮件指令。记得要处理邮件格式,比如文本和HTML邮件,还有附件的添加。
邮件接收与管理
除了发送邮件,接收和管理邮件也很重要。你可以写脚本去检索邮件服务器上的邮件,过滤、排序和提取邮件内容,甚至自动回复。IMAP和POP3协议在这里很关键,IMAP比POP3更灵活。
通过编程自动处理邮件,企业和开发者可以大大提高工作效率和用户体验。虽然一开始可能有点难,但长期来看,这是一种提高生产力的好方法。
相关问答FAQs
1. 编程编码邮件的含义是什么?
编程编码邮件就是在编程或开发过程中,通过邮件来沟通和交流的方式。通常包含代码片段、错误信息、需求描述等内容。
2. 编程编码邮件有什么重要性?
编程编码邮件是团队协作和技术交流的重要工具,可以促进团队成员更好地理解彼此的工作,快速解决问题,避免重复劳动。
3. 如何写一封高效的编程编码邮件?
写一封高效的编程编码邮件,可以按照以下步骤:
- 简洁明了地描述问题
- 提供必要的代码片段或错误信息
- 清晰地陈述需求
- 注意邮件格式和排版
- 给出明确的请求或问题